How to Check the Legitimacy of a Health-Related Website

When evaluating a health or wellness website, especially one offering services like physiotherapy or Pilates, a rigorous checklist can help determine its legitimacy and trustworthiness. Together.dental Review

Beyond the aesthetic appeal, fundamental aspects like transparency, professional credentials, and adherence to regulatory standards are paramount.

Verifying Professional Credentials and Expertise

A legitimate health service provider will proudly display the qualifications and credentials of its team members.

  • Licensing and Certifications: Look for evidence that practitioners are licensed and registered with relevant professional bodies. For physiotherapy in the UK, this would include the Health and Care Professions Council HCPC. For example, a physiotherapist should have a BSc or MSc in Physiotherapy and be HCPC registered.
  • Experience and Specializations: The website should detail the experience, specific specializations, and any advanced training of its team. This helps assure you that the professionals have the necessary expertise for your specific needs. According to the American Physical Therapy Association APTA, a DPT Doctor of Physical Therapy is the entry-level degree for physical therapists.
  • Professional Memberships: Membership in professional associations e.g., Chartered Society of Physiotherapy in the UK indicates adherence to professional standards and ethical guidelines.

Common Pricing Models for Such Services

While Movementperfected.com doesn’t disclose its pricing, typical models for physiotherapy and Pilates clinics include:

  • Per-Session Fees: A fixed rate for each individual session e.g., an initial assessment and subsequent follow-up sessions. Prices can range from £50 to £150+ per session in London, depending on the clinic’s reputation, location, and the therapist’s experience.
  • Package Deals: Offering discounts for purchasing multiple sessions upfront e.g., 5-session or 10-session packages. This incentivizes clients to commit to a longer course of treatment.
  • Class Fees: For Pilates classes, especially Reformer Pilates, there might be a per-class fee or a membership option for a certain number of classes per month. Reformer Pilates classes in London can range from £25 to £50+ per class.
  • Initial Assessment vs. Follow-up: Often, the initial assessment session is slightly longer and may have a different fee structure compared to standard follow-up sessions.
  • Insurance Coverage: Many physiotherapy clinics work with private health insurance providers. The website does not mention accepted insurance plans, which would also be a crucial piece of information for many clients.
